Slow-smoked pork shoulder chopped or pulled and dressed in a tangy vinegar-based sauce, a classic Piedmont and statewide barbecue tradition.
A regional red slaw made with cabbage and a lightly sweet vinegar-tomato dressing, commonly served on barbecue sandwiches across central North Carolina.
Fluffy Southern biscuits filled with salty cured ham, a breakfast staple in North Carolina and a familiar comfort food in Greensboro.

Costs are generally moderate for U.S. travel, with affordable dining and parking, while hotels vary by season and events.
Tip 18-20% at restaurants; 20%+ for excellent service. Tip USD 1-2 per drink at bars, round up taxis, and tip hotel staff and delivery drivers.
